Q. Which group of plants is known for having vascular tissues? (2019)
A.
Bryophytes
B.
Pteridophytes
C.
Algae
D.
Mosses
Show solution
Solution
Pteridophytes are the first group of plants to develop vascular tissues, which help in the transport of water and nutrients.
Correct Answer:
B
— Pteridophytes

Q. Which hormone is involved in the regulation of calcium levels in the blood? (2023)
A.
Calcitonin
B.
Parathyroid hormone
C.
Insulin
D.
Glucagon
Show solution
Solution
Parathyroid hormone (PTH) is responsible for increasing blood calcium levels by promoting calcium release from bones and increasing calcium absorption in the intestines.
Correct Answer:
B
— Parathyroid hormone

Q. Which hormone is secreted by the pancreas to raise blood sugar levels? (2019)
A.
Insulin
B.
Glucagon
C.
Somatostatin
D.
Cortisol
Show solution
Solution
Glucagon is secreted by the pancreas and raises blood sugar levels by promoting the conversion of glycogen to glucose in the liver.
Correct Answer:
B
— Glucagon
